GUIDE: How to assign a drive letter or directory to a shadow copy (MS Win2k3 Server)
- Adi Oltean has posted a really cool method to assign a drive letter or directory to a shadow copy. This will allow you to access files that are otherwise exclusively opened by an application. Please note, this will only work on Windows Server 2003 and not in XP because it does not have shadow copy. The ability to do this is extremely useful! This might even let me backup SQL Server's data files without any external tools or shutting down SQL Server.
